Could This Company Be the Future of Low-Carbon Air Transport?
The aviation industry is under immense pressure to decarbonize. Greenhouse gas emissions from air travel are a significant contributor to climate change, and finding sustainable alternatives is crucial. One company, ZeroAvia, is making bold strides towards a future of low-carbon air transport, and their technology could revolutionize the industry as we know it. But is it truly the future, or just another promising, yet ultimately unproven, technology? Let's delve deeper.
ZeroAvia: Pioneering Hydrogen-Electric Flight
ZeroAvia is leading the charge in developing hydrogen-electric powertrains for aircraft. Unlike traditional jet fuel, hydrogen produces only water vapor as a byproduct when used in fuel cells. This offers a significant advantage in reducing the carbon footprint of air travel. The company's innovative technology involves using hydrogen fuel cells to generate electricity, which then powers the aircraft's electric motors. This eliminates the need for fossil fuels, paving the way for truly emission-free flights.
Key Advantages of ZeroAvia's Approach:
- Zero tailpipe emissions: The most significant advantage is the elimination of greenhouse gas emissions during flight operation. This addresses a major environmental concern associated with air travel.
- Scalability: ZeroAvia's technology isn't limited to small aircraft. The company aims to scale its technology to power larger regional aircraft, eventually impacting a significant portion of the air travel market.
- Established Partnerships: ZeroAvia has secured partnerships with major players in the aviation industry, lending credibility to their technology and its potential for widespread adoption. These partnerships demonstrate confidence in their long-term viability.
- Faster Refueling: Compared to the complex infrastructure required for other alternative fuels, hydrogen refueling is relatively faster, potentially minimizing ground time and operational disruptions.
Challenges and Hurdles to Overcome:
While ZeroAvia's technology shows immense promise, several challenges remain:
- Hydrogen infrastructure: The lack of widespread hydrogen refueling infrastructure is a significant obstacle. Building the necessary infrastructure will require substantial investment and time.
- Storage and Transportation: Safe and efficient storage and transportation of hydrogen are crucial. Hydrogen is highly flammable and requires specialized handling and storage solutions.
- Cost-effectiveness: Currently, hydrogen-electric propulsion systems are more expensive than traditional jet engines. Reducing the cost is essential for widespread adoption.
- Regulatory Approval: Obtaining necessary regulatory approvals for hydrogen-powered aircraft is a complex and time-consuming process.
The Future of Flight: A Hydrogen Revolution?
ZeroAvia's advancements represent a significant step towards a greener future for aviation. Their hydrogen-electric technology offers a compelling solution to the industry's environmental challenges. While hurdles remain, the company's progress and industry partnerships suggest that hydrogen-powered flight may be closer to reality than many expect.
However, it's important to note that other companies are also exploring alternative fuels and technologies for sustainable aviation. The future of low-carbon air transport is likely to involve a combination of solutions, not just one singular technology. ZeroAvia's success will depend on its ability to overcome the remaining challenges and continue to innovate.
